Transaction 50dde7055b68568421fb8207828a347bab47dd575958661c307e20ba6c930e8a
1 Input
1 Output
-
50dde7055b68568421fb8207828a347bab47dd575958661c307e20ba6c930e8a:0
- value
- 2409944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96125db5c42216ce4a493294e20c9fe60078be93 OP_EQUAL
- address
- 3FNXHQyY4GMRbAacTzQoovF3hZmbCwHtHp